Tripping Circuit Breaker
Nowadays, we install various electronic gadgets and appliances to upgrade the entertainment system and make our lives a little better. But it’s also true that most houses don’t have sufficient power points to accommodate them. As a result, circuit breakers become overloaded and cause problems.

Electrical Burning Smell
Sometimes we may smell a burning odour coming from a switch, light, or power outlet, which indicates that wires are in poor condition or plastic is melting inside the switchboard. Noises Coming from the Switchboard
There should not be any sound coming out of the electrical panel. But if you hear some unusual noises, including popping, cracking, and sizzling sounds, then you must consult with an emergency electrical service in Vancouver. These signs indicate that there is something going wrong with the electricity panel, which occurred due to a faulty breaker, a loose connection, and worn insulation.

Dead Outlets
Faulty outlets can indicate more serious electrical issues. If you notice one or multiple non-functioning outlets in your home, it’s crucial to contact a professional electrician promptly. Damaged or loose wiring hidden within your walls poses a significant fire hazard.
